Preventative Care Strategies

Five key preventative care strategies are essential for maintaining ideal cardiovascular health, and Dr. Welikovitch emphasizes their importance in reducing the risk of cardiovascular disease.

By adopting healthy habits and making lifestyle modifications, individuals can substantially lower their risk of developing heart conditions.

Initially, a balanced diet rich in fruits, vegetables, and whole grains is vital for maintaining healthy blood pressure and cholesterol levels.

Regular exercise, such as brisk walking or swimming, can also help reduce the risk of cardiovascular disease.

Additionally, quitting smoking and limiting alcohol consumption are critical in preventing cardiovascular disease.

Stress management techniques, such as meditation or yoga, can also help reduce blood pressure and anxiety.

Ultimately, getting adequate sleep and staying up-to-date on recommended vaccinations can further reduce the risk of cardiovascular disease.

What Are the Common Symptoms of a Heart Attack in Women?

Women often experience subtle heart attack symptoms, including silent signs such as fatigue, shortness of breath, and nausea, in addition to classic chest pain, arm pain, and jaw pain, emphasizing the importance of prompt medical attention.
